Wheat Germ Information

Wheat-germ oil is derived from wheat germ, which is considered the heart of wheat since its found at the center of the wheat berry. It feeds the wheat plant with nutrients to help it germinate and grow. Wheat germ is the most nutritious component of the wheat kernel and contains 23 different nutrients, including protein, B vitamins, omega-3 fatty acids, iron and calcium. Its dense nutritional benefits make it a healthy addition to your diet. The oil is also nutrient-packed, which makes it particularly well-suited to moisturizing and soothing your skin.


Wheat Germ Oil Benefits


Wheat-germ oil is readily absorbed by your skin, which makes it an effective moisturizer and an appropriate topical treatment. When applied to your skin, wheat-germ oil delivers a healthy infusion of vitamin A, vitamin D, B vitamins, antioxidants and fatty acids. These nutrients not only moisturize and heal dry or cracked skin, they also help prevent scarring. In particular, wheat-germ oil is a rich source of vitamin E, which helps reduce skin damage, fight free radicals, support healthy collagen formation and maintain even skin tone.


How to Use Wheat-Germ Oil

If youre using wheat-germ oil topically, its best to use it as part of a blend. Because of its strong aroma, add no more than 10- to 15-percent wheat germ oil to your mixture. Also try base oils, such as jojoba or carrot, and essential oils, such as sandalwood, geranium, cedarwood, fennel, lavender and patchouli all of which support healthy skin. In addition to using the oil topically, you can also drizzle it on vegetables or salads, or incorporate it into other dishes to give your recipes a nutritious boost.

Considerations

In addition to wheat-germ oils dark color and strong, heavy fragrance, those with a wheat or gluten allergy or sensitivity should avoid using wheat-germ oil. Additionally, because of wheat-germ oils sensitivity to light, temperature fluctuations and oxidation, its best to store it in the refrigerator, where it can stay fresh, for a long while.

Hemp Seed Oil Virgin

Hemp Seed Oil-Virgin is a characteristic green liquid used in applications including nutritional supplement, food, cosmetic and industrial. This Virgin (Unrefined) oil has a characteristic odor and taste. With high levels of polyunsaturated fatty acids and low levels of saturated fatty acids, Hemp Seed Oil-Virgin is a unique oil known for its healthy properties. As a result of the oils high polyunsaturated fatty acid content, heat exposure should be limited


Hemp Seed Oil Benefits


One classic use is in soaps. Hemp oil is also used in paints and lubricants, and as a body care product. It may be rubbed directly onto the skin to treat cracked, dry skin, or it can be blended into body oils, body creams, and other personal care products. Some people also use it as a dietary supplement, taking advantage of the high concentrations of essential fatty acids in unrefined hemp oil and using the oil as a dressing or garnish to improve nutrition.


Unrefined hemp seedoil does not have a very long shelf life. The oil quickly goes rancid, unless it is stored in dark containers in a refrigerated environment. People who use unrefined hemp oil generally purchase it in small amounts so that it will not become rancid. The oil is also not suitable for cooking, because it has a very low smoking point. Refined hemp oil is much more shelf stable, although many of the benefits of it are not present after refining.

Super Polyunsaturated Fatty Acids

Hemp seed oil is also rich in super polyunsaturated fatty acids, most notably gamma-linolenic acid and stearidonic acid. Although these are not essential fatty acids, they may help reduce the symptoms of atopic dermatitis and other skin conditions. However, the amount of these non-essential fatty acids varies according to the quality of the hemp plant the acids were derived from.
